The Sweet Smell Of Success

Over 100 entries were received for the Henry & Co hamper competition that linked in with the company’s sponsorship of the Greats Best Garden Centre Retailer of Gifts category and The Gift Awards place cards – a limited edition, bespoke, personalised, hand poured candle.

By scanning a QR code in The Gift Awards brochure, attendees at the event (on 16 May at the Royal Lancaster Hotel) were invited to guess the fragrance blend, with three possibilities to choose from, and a prize of a Henry & Co hamper filled with £100 worth of the company’s home fragrance products.

The winner was Priya Aurora-Crowe, co-owner of Lark, which has 19 stores in London and Surrey, who correctly guessed that the fragrance was oud, agar wood & patchouli.

“We made the scent especially for The Gift Awards, and wanted it to reflect a strong, opulent fragrance befitting of the event,” explained Henry & Co’s managing director Mark Rees.

“Attendees I spoke to thought it was a great bit of fun on the night, and following the positive feedback, we may well look to launch the scent into the collection.”

Henry & Co prides itself on its sustainable approach, the use of natural ingredients, and candles being hand poured in the UK, as well as offering a comprehensive wax melt selection that includes Henry & Co’s best-selling Artisan Wax Melts range and the recently launched Artisan Wax Melt Bar.
